Surroundings This lovely apartment is located in the quiet architects' neighbourhood in the Zeeburg district (Eastern Docklands), between Zeeburgerkade and Zeeburgerpad. The car-free and water-rich environment provides a particularly peaceful place to live without traffic under the window. The property is also located away from the parking spaces, which makes it extra quiet here. The neighbourhood is known for its colourful architecture from 1987 and has become much greener in recent years, making it feel almost like a park in the summer. Along the quay, residents enjoy the water, the many water birds and the outdoors. Here, people walk their dogs, children learn to ride their bikes and local residents sit by the water on sunny days. With a municipal vignette, you can also moor your own boat at the quay. The neighbourhood is child-friendly and has several playgrounds, including a large climbing frame and sports field on the central square. Despite its quiet location, you live very centrally here. Within 10 minutes you can cycle to the city centre and in about 15 minutes you can be at Central Station. The lively Javastraat with its shops, cafés and restaurants is nearby, as is the Brazilië shopping centre. The Flevopark, the Flevoparkbad outdoor swimming pool and various entertainment venues such as Panama and Studio K are also close by. By car, you can reach the A10 ring road within a few minutes.
